Legal Aid : Breaking Down Barriers to Fairness for All in Pakistan
Access to fair trials is a fundamental necessity for all individuals, regardless of their social status. In Pakistan, however, barriers to justice often unfairly impact the underprivileged. This is where free legal aid plays a vital role in breaking down these obstacles and ensuring that everyone has an equal opportunity to seek justice.
- Legal Aid organizations in Pakistan strive to provide free legal assistance to those who struggle to pay for court proceedings.
- By means of pro bono services, legal aid lawyers offer a wide range of issues, including criminal defense
In addition, free legal aid also plays a significant part in educating the public about their fundamental freedoms. This empowers individuals to assert their rights and seek redress effectively.

Upholding Equitable Law in Pakistan
Access to justice is a essential right for all citizens. However, in Pakistan, many individuals face significant challenges in accessing the legal system. This can result from issues such as poverty, lack of awareness about their rights, and geographic remoteness.
To address this concern, it is crucial to promote easy access to justice for all Pakistanis. This can be achieved through a number of steps. One important step is to develop legal aid programs that provide free or low-cost legal assistance to those who cannot afford legal representation.
Another crucial step is to strengthen access to legal resources. This can be achieved through initiatives such as public awareness campaigns, simplified legal language, and the development of online legal resources. Furthermore, it is essential to develop a skilled legal community that is dedicated to providing just legal services to all citizens.
By taking these steps, Pakistan can aim at a more just and fair legal system that serves the needs of all its citizens.
